What does it mean to know
something?
• First: Tool Possession
Is the tool in the tool box?
What is the average of 19, 21, 23, 25, 27?
• Second: Tool Understanding
Is the operation of the tool understood?
The average of five numbers is 23. What might
the numbers be?
What does it mean to know
something?
• Third: Tool Application
Can the tool be used in a real-world context?
You are one member of a household of five people
whose average age is 23. What are the ages of
the other four people and who might they be?
• Fourth: Tool Selection
A toolbox is of little value if the student never
chooses to open it. What tools does the student
choose to use?
Andrea is having her 13th birthday today. How
many other children in the USA have their 13th
birthday today?
